Incredible places Exuberant nature Visit to Musa - Museum in the Amazon We will tour this area of native forest that has been studied with passion for over 60 years. At Musa we find exhibitions, orchid and bromeliad nurseries, ponds, aquariums, experimental laboratories for butterflies, insects and snakes. A 42-meter tower allows you to enjoy an unforgettable view of the treetops. Forest trails provide visitors with pleasant walks and incredible discoveries. The motto to coexist is a symbol of an education and solidarity project committed to promoting citizenship in the cultural, biological and social diversity of the great Amazon basin. A place where humans and non-humans live happily together. City Tour in Manaus On this City Tour through Manaus, we will visit Praça da Matriz, Adolpho Lisboa Market and the Banana Fair. Then we will visit the Teatro Amazonas .

During the sightseeing drive, we will show you the old Manaus, remembering the rubber boom  of the turn of the last century like São Sebastião Square, visit inside the 19th century Palácio Rio Negro built to  be the private  residence  of a German rubber baron and later the Governor's office until 1997, transformed after this date in Cultural Center, the Rio Negro Palace shelters today several exhibitions. Lunch at local restaurant included.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q:What kind of food can I expect to try on a Manaus culinary tour?

A: You can anticipate tasting a variety of Amazonian specialties, including exotic fruits like cupuaçu and açaí, fresh river fish prepared in local styles, regional snacks, and perhaps even beverages like guaraná or cachaça. Many tours also offer a glimpse into ingredients used in traditional dishes like tacacá or moqueca.

Best Time to Visit

Weather

Manaus experiences a tropical rainforest climate, characterized by high temperatures and humidity year-round. The city is divided into a rainy season (roughly December to May) and a drier season (roughly June to November), though rain can occur at any time.

Best Months

The best months to visit Manaus are often between July and November, during the drier season, which means less rain and lower river levels, making some areas more accessible.

Peak Season

The peak season generally aligns with the drier months, from July to November. During this time, you can expect more sunshine, easier navigation of riverine areas, and a lively atmosphere, though prices might be slightly higher.

Off Season

The off-season is during the rainy months, from December to June. While you'll encounter more rain, the higher river levels can open up flooded forest areas, offering a different perspective of the Amazon, often with fewer crowds and potentially lower costs.

Plan Your Manaus Trip

Transportation Tips

Getting around Manaus involves a mix of options. Taxis and ride-sharing apps are readily available for convenient city travel. For exploring the rivers and accessing jungle lodges, boat tours and organized excursions are essential. Public buses can be used for longer distances within the city, though they can be crowded. For a truly local experience, consider hiring a mototaxi for short hops. Always confirm prices beforehand, especially for taxis and boat trips.
